Case Details
This 39 year old patient had a breast augmentation done elsewhere 14 years ago. At the time of her first breast surgery she had a periareolar mastopexy with a breast augmentation. After 2 children she sought help from Dr. Colville. She expressed that she had always felt that her breasts were too big after the initial surgery. She didn't like the shape of her breasts, the higher fullness of her left breast and she felt that her breasts had started to droop and she didn't like her areolar shape or position.
After complete exam, imaging and 3D imaging with the patient, her goals are as follows.
The patient stated that she would like less implant. She would like to correct her nipple position and areolar shape. She also explained that she felt her breasts sat too lateral especially when she was supine or on her back. Ultimately, her goal was to have smaller, tighter, perkier looking breasts.
Dr. Colville performed secondary breast augmentation using Soft Touch smooth round gel implants with a bilateral mastopexy and capsulectomy. Dr. Colville repaired her implant pockets using Galaflex Scaffold to help with her implant re-positioning.
The patients goals were met and her is very happy with her new breast look.
